A note before these figures: with a population of 957, Underwood's ACS estimates come from a small number of survey responses and carry wide margins of error. Individual percentages below — particularly rates that round to 0% or 100% — are approximations, not precise measurements. See data.census.gov for the published margins of error.

Population Overview

Underwood is a small community located in Indiana. The total population is 957. It ranks as the 362nd most populous out of 967 Census-designated places in Indiana.

Age Demographics

The median age in Underwood is 20.1 years. This is 47% lower than the state median of 38.1 years. With 49.6% of the population under 18, Underwood has a notably young demographic profile, suggesting a family-oriented community.

Economy, Income & Housing

The median household income in Underwood is $69,625. This is 3% lower than the state median of $71,957. It is also 14% lower than the national median of $80,734. The poverty rate stands at 2.8%. This is 77% lower than the state poverty rate of 12.3%. This exceptionally low poverty rate indicates strong economic prosperity across the community. The unemployment rate is 5.3%. This is 25% higher than the state rate of 4.3%. The median home value is $176,300. Housing costs are 19% lower than the state median of $218,200. With a home-value-to-income ratio of just 2.5x, Underwood is one of the most affordable housing markets in the area. 87.5% of occupied housing units are owner-occupied. This homeownership rate is 24% higher than the state average of 70.5%.

Race & Ethnicity

Underwood has a predominantly White (non-Hispanic) population, comprising 96.1% of all residents. Hispanic or Latino residents account for 1.6%. The Hispanic or Latino population (1.6%) is well below the state average of 8.6%.

Education

31.9% of residents aged 25 and older hold a bachelor's degree or higher. This is 8% higher than the state rate of 29.5%. Nationally, 35.7% of adults hold at least a bachelor's degree. The high school graduation rate (or equivalent) is 97.2%.

Data Sources & Methodology

All demographic data for Underwood, Indiana is sourced from the U.S. Census Bureau's American Community Survey (ACS) 2020–2024 5-Year Estimates. The ACS collects data from approximately 3.5 million households annually and pools five years of responses so that even small communities can be measured, though the margin of error widens as the population falls. Comparisons are made against Indiana state averages and national averages calculated from the same dataset. Rankings reflect the city's position among all 967 Census-designated places in Indiana.
